I am not so sure with that 6% difference there is no other bug lurking
there; 6% seems too large for an extra two PCI transactions per packet.
{in,out}{b,w,l}() operations have a fixed timing, therefore his
results doesn't sound that far off.
It is also one of the reasons I suspect Andrew saw such bad results
with 3c59x, but probably that is not the only reason.
They weren't "very bad", iirc. Maybe a 5% increase in CPU load.
